Choose by material: rubber and silicone seals

window seal profile
window seal profile

The technology of manufacturing a rubber seal involves the vulcanization of rubber using sulfur and ultraviolet light. The main component is soot; these elements can be used for 30 years. This version of the seal provides sealing of all existing joints.

Silicone is ready to last 10 years longer. In the manufacture of these elements, environmentally friendly materials are used, which have increased resistance to temperature extremes. Properties are not lost during operation, even if the temperature varies from -40 to +150 ° C. The material is resistant to sunlight, oxygen and ozone.

EPDM and TPE seals

self-adhesive window seal
self-adhesive window seal

Window seal for plastic windows can be made of ethylene propylene. The service life in this case reaches 20 years, the material is resistant to atmospheric factors and does not crack, which allows it to be effectively used for its intended purpose. When the material is based on thermoplastic elastomers, the name sounds like TPE, while the material manifests itself as rubber, based on modified synthetic polymers.

Features of PVC seal

rubber window seal
rubber window seal

Window seal, which profile can be effectively insulated and protected, can be made of PVC, which has many advantages and some disadvantages. It can be used exclusively in warm residential areas, but the operational period is only 3 years. The manufacturing technology is quite simple compared to analogues, which has a positive effect on the cost, which, unfortunately, cannot be said about the quality.

Need to replace seal

silicone window seal
silicone window seal

The rubber band for the window needs to be replaced if you notice that there is a draft in the rooms, there is condensation on the surface of the glass, and the windows themselves have begun to freeze. On the inner surface, as a result,frost, which contributes to the complete or partial wear of the sealing rubber. Condensation can form if the sash closes poorly, causing the temperature between the panes to drop, which leads to moisture build-up.

Carrying out the replacement of the seal

If the silicone window seal has failed, lost its properties and no longer protects the profile, then it must be replaced. To do this, you should use a certain set of materials and tools, among them:

  • sharp scissors;
  • glue;
  • sealing material.

As soon as the old seal has been removed, the pores should be cleaned of contamination, for this you can use an elastic brush. The grooves are then wiped with a damp cloth, and then dried well. The corners are processed with glue, processing is also carried out in those places where the new material will be fixed. The cord must be solid, it is important to cut off the excess with scissors, and connect the resulting joints using glue.

Specialist recommendations

The seal for window frames should not be stretched during installation. The need to replace the seal can be avoided by adjusting the seal; for this, a key is installed in a specially designated hole and turned until the desired result is obtained. If this technique did not allow to achieve the desired effect, then at the first stage the window sash is removed, it is best to do this starting from the top hinge. Next, the old seal is removed,and then a new one is installed to the grooves, while it is necessary to act gradually.

When a rubber window seal is installed, there is no need to get rid of the old glue. It is better to apply a new layer. You should not rush during this procedure, as the glue can be smeared. You should wait for the mixture to dry completely, only after that it is recommended to install the window sash in place. If it turns out that the old rubber band is not completely worn out and can still be used, it is recommended to restore the seal, for this it is lubricated with aerosol lubricant.

Additional recommendations for choosing a seal

If you still do not know which seal to choose, then you should pay attention to the features of each of them. For example, polymer is made from high-quality polyvinyl chloride, but has the disadvantages of being highly susceptible to adverse weather conditions. In summer, such a seal softens, and in winter it hardens, among other things, it is exposed to sunlight. But rubber and rubber seals are the most reliable and versatile in operation. They have the qualities of resistance to temperature extremes. Ultraviolet does not affect such seals, they have high wear resistance. Self-adhesive window seal can be made of polyethylene with foam rubber. This material is less common due to low quality and a small variety of shapes. The most expensive is silicone, so it is not in such high demand. The material is weather resistantconditions, has high stability and is inferior to the rubber seal in terms of mechanical exposure. Poor EPDM seal provides low wind and noise protection.

Conclusion

The service life of the sealing gum will depend not only on external negative factors, but also on proper care. To prolong the life of this window element, it is necessary to keep it clean. To do this, as necessary, the surface of the seal is cleaned of dirt and dust, lubricated with silicone gel. Such manipulations should be carried out several times a year, only under such conditions it will be possible to replace the rubber bands much less often.
